window.open()

window.open() - HTML/CSS - Programmation

Marsh Posté le 05-02-2003 à 22:57:15    

Bon voila, jai un texte et je veux qu'en cliquant sur ce texte une fenetre s'ouvre avec dedans les details
 
ca se presente comme ca:
 
- texte
- texte  
- texte
 
le code c <form>
<input type="button" value="Exemple" name="Exemple" onclick="window.open('fenetre.htm', 'Exemple', 'width=250,height=300,top=120,left=120';)">
</form>
 
comment faire pour que ce soit en cliquant sur - texte qu'une fenetre souvre et non input type = bouton
 
merci

Reply

Marsh Posté le 05-02-2003 à 22:57:15   

Reply

Marsh Posté le 05-02-2003 à 23:06:11    

au choix:
 

Code :
  1. <a href="#" onclick="window.open('fenetre.htm', 'Exemple', 'width=250,height=300,top=120,left=120')">- texte</a>


 

Code :
  1. <a href="javascript: window.open('fenetre.htm', 'Exemple', 'width=250,height=300,top=120,left=120')">- texte</a>


 
edit: tiens ma 2ème solution fé un truc super chelou, ça ouvre bien la fenêtre mé ça mets [object] sur la page d'appel après, c la  1ère fois ke ça me fé ça  :heink:


Message édité par LightKyle le 05-02-2003 à 23:10:47
Reply

Marsh Posté le 06-02-2003 à 08:39:39    

LightKyle a écrit :

au choix:
 
edit: tiens ma 2ème solution fé un truc super chelou, ça ouvre bien la fenêtre mé ça mets [object] sur la page d'appel après, c la  1ère fois ke ça me fé ça  :heink:  


ajoutes un return(false); a la fin de ton js  ;)

Reply

Marsh Posté le 06-02-2003 à 09:35:31    

Le mieux est peut-être de mettre :  
 

Code :
  1. <a href="fenetre.htm" onclick="window.open('fenetre.htm', 'Exemple', 'width=250,height=300,top=120,left=120'); return false">

 
 
Ca s'ouvre dans une nouvelle fenêtre par défaut, mais si l'utilisateur bloque les popups ça s'ouvrira dans la page courante au lieu de ne pas fonctionner.


Message édité par cmotsch le 06-02-2003 à 09:36:51
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ed